Certified in Risk and Information Systems Control (CRISC) — Question 401
Which of the following is the MAIN purpose of monitoring risk?
Answer options
- A. Benchmarking
- B. Risk analysis
- C. Decision support
- D. Communication
Correct answer: C
Explanation
The main purpose of monitoring risk is to provide decision support, allowing organizations to make informed choices based on their risk profile. While benchmarking, risk analysis, and communication are important aspects of risk management, they are not the primary focus of monitoring risk.
